Coach Brett Lovern
My passion is to make the glory of God known in all the earth, specifically through music and worship ministry. In 1998, God changed the course of my life. I had learned to play the guitar and attended Bible college, thinking I wanted to become the next Jars of Clay. But through a class on the foundations of worship, I recognized that building my own little kingdom paled in comparison to building the kingdom of God through the local church. Learning what the Bible reveals about who God is and what he has done for us through Jesus’ death, burial, and resurrection convinced me to abandon my selfish pursuits and invest in something that will actually last for eternity.
That’s why I love coaching worship teams and leaders. There is no greater joy for me than to see people overcome by the glory of God and then respond accordingly in worship. Whether in a classroom, rehearsal, service, or conversation, my purpose is always to exalt God so that his beauty and majesty will result in life change.
And by 'life change,' I mean becoming better spouses, better parents, better worship leaders, better musicians, better technicians, better church members, better neighbors, better employees, and better disciples.
It’s this purpose and passion that has kept me in the same church for over 25 years leading worship, shepherding volunteers, creating and implementing systems, learning from seasoned leaders and pastors, and coaching other worship leaders. I’ve helped to lead local, regional, and national worship leader networks as well as taught workshops and led worship at conferences and international churches. As exciting and memorable as these experiences have been, none of them compete with or compare to the time I get to spend in the presence of God each day. What an honor and a miracle that a glorious, holy God welcomes people like you and me!
I’ve been married to my biggest fan and supporter, Jamie, since 2005. We love to play games together, particularly all the versions of Ticket to Ride. We have two incredible kids and two dogs and live in Lancaster, PA.
